The goal of the FlightGear project is to create a sophisticated and open
flight simulator framework for use in research or academic environments,
pilot training, as an industry engineering tool, for DIY-ers to pursue
their favorite interesting flight simulation idea, and last but
certainly not least as a fun, realistic, and challenging desktop flight
simulator. We are developing a sophisticated, open simulation framework
that can be expanded and improved upon by anyone interested in
contributing.

XGalaga is a clone of the classic game Galaga for the X Window system.
It is a Space Invaders-like game with additional features to produce a
more interesting game.

Empire is a war game played between you and the computer. The world
on which the game takes place is a square rectangle containing cities,
land, and water. Cities are used to build armies, planes, and ships
which can move across the world destroying enemy pieces, exploring, and
capturing more cities. The objective of the game is to destroy all the
enemy pieces, and capture all the cities. The computer plays by the same
rules you do.
This game was ancestral to all later expand/explore/exploit/exterminate
games, including Civilization and Master of Orion.
